CHI MCBRIDE SIGNS ON FOR FIVE EPISODES OF CRITICALLY-ACCLAIMED SERIES "HOUSE"
Chi McBride ("Boston Public") will guest-star in five episodes of the critically-acclaimed FOX series HOUSE. McBride plays Edward Vogler, a wealthy businessman who donates $100 million to the Princeton Plainsboro Teaching Hospital and becomes Chairman of the Board. He runs up against the prickly Dr. House who has even less tolerance for hospital officials than he has for his own patients. Vogler quickly decides that the unorthodox Dr. House and his entire team � the Department of Diagnostic Medicine � are a waste of money, time and hospital resources.
McBride has started production on the episodes which are scheduled to begin airing in March. HOUSE airs Tuesdays (9:00-10:00 PM ET/PT) on FOX.
Chi McBride followed up a four-year run as Steven Harper in the FOX series "Boston Public" with many feature film roles. In 2004, McBride starred in two of the summer's biggest films, first in Steven Spielberg's "The Terminal," starring opposite Tom Hanks, followed by the action thriller, "I, ROBOT," opposite Will Smith. This year McBride will be seen in three new films including "Roll Bounce" with Bow Wow, Nick Cannon and Mike Epps, "Waiting" and the recently wrapped film "Annapolis," opposite James Franco and Tyrese.
HOUSE is a one-hour scripted medical drama about Dr. Greg House, a brilliant physician with a brutally honest demeanor whose unconventional thinking and flawless instincts make him a hero to his patients as he and his team of specialists save lives and solve the medical mysteries others can't.
In its most recent airing on Jan. 25, HOUSE posted a 5.0/12 among Adults 18-49 and 12.4 Mil Total Viewers. This marks the medical mystery's highest ratings to-date in all key measures. As a result, HOUSE won its hour in virtually all key demos, including Adults 18-49, Total Viewers, Adults 18-34, Adults 25-54, and Men 18-49/18-34/25-54. HOUSE outperformed its nearest competitor (CBS' Amazing Race) by +6% among Adults 18-49 (5.0 vs. 4.7), +8% among Adults 18-34 (4.2 vs. 3.9) and +3% in Total Viewers (12.4 vs. 12.0 Mil). The show ranks in the top 20 among all dramas in prime among most male demos.
HOUSE is from Heel and Toe Films and Bad Hat Harry Productions in association with NBC Universal Television Studio. The series was created by David Shore and Shore, Paul Attanasio, Katie Jacobs and Bryan Singer are executive producers.
